Olubadan’s 5th Coronation: Ooni, Sultan, Others Storm Ibadan to Celebrate Monarch


The City of Ibadan will receive notable dignitaries across the country, as the Ooni of Ife, Ooni Adeyeye Enitan Ogunwunsi Ojaja II, Sultan of Sokoto and others are expected to grace the 5th coronation anniversary of His Imperial Majesty, Oba Saliu Akanmu Olasupo Adetunji, the Olubadan of Ibadan land.

The anniversary dinner which will take place at Ilaji Hotels & Sports Resort, Akanran, Ibadan, Oyo State today, Thursday, March 4 is also expected to have the Governor of Oyo State, Engr Seyi Makinde in attendance.

Other political functionaries in the pacesetter state and beyond are also set to grace the unique occasion and warmly felicitate the Olubadan of Ibadan land.

Meanwhile, the current Ooni of Ife remains the first occupant of the exalted position in history to celebrate Olubadan and most especially his 5th coronation anniversary.

Ooni Adeyeye Enitan Ogunwunsi Ojaja II also invited the Sultan of Sokoto, Alhaji (Dr) Abubakar Sa’ad and other traditional rulers across the Federal Republic of Nigeria to the anniversary dinner.
